Date: Tue, 7 Feb 1995 11:59:25 CST From: U14780@uicvm.uic.edu Subject: GH: Update for Mon 02/06/95 By: kathy%gundog@lbl.gov (Kathy Ellington) General Hospital Update for Monday, February 6, 1995 Robin and Stone, Sitting in a Tree. F-*-*-k-i-n-g! ========================================================================= The joint is jumping at Luke's club. Downstairs B.B.King is wowing the yokels while upstairs Robin and Stone [nicknamed the "Trojan Horse" by John Andrews] prepare to do THE DEED. In a replay of the end of Friday's show, we see Mac kick the door down to Sonny's apartment and rush in on Robin and Stone, who are just buttoning up. Mac, predictably, wants to take Stone apart like a cheap jigsaw puzzle. Luke hustles Stone out of sight into Sonny's kitchen area and calms him down. Meanwhile, Robin and Mac start to fight. Stone is upset because Mac won't give Robin a chance to explain; he wants to assure Mac that he loves Robin and would never hurt her. Luke advises him to stay out of it; "this is about Robin and Mac, not about you" he tells the kid. Eventually Stone leaves the safety of the kitchen and confronts Mac, who's raring to go at him. Luke separates them and Stone hustles out. After a few more verbal barrages Robin huffs off, too. [actually, I can't remember who left first, Stone or Robin]. Downstairs, they hail a cab and whiz off, leaving Unkie Mac in their dust. Robin tells Stone that Mac tried to take something beautiful and turn it into something nasty; she still wants a taste of his salami and is he willing? [such a little vixen!] Stone gulps a couple of times and agrees to give it another shot! The kids eventually end up at a flophouse motel. Robin is dismayed at the creepy room Stone got for them, it's more like a sleaze shop than a love nest. He asks her if she wants to go home or something. She tells him this is where she wants to be and he is the person she wants to be with. Fade. Enter Joe Scully ========================================================================= Sonny is "honored" that his old-time mobster pal Joe Scully has dropped into the club. He introduces him all around; Mac eavesdrops. The Nedling, who was introduced as Eddie Maine, is suspicious and asks Joe what he does for a living. Scully replies that he's a "businessman"...Ned goes hmmm. Mac returns from the unsuccessful chase of Robin and Stone and tells Sean and Tiff about the kids. He also tells Sean about Joe Scully; they examine the mobster from afar. At the bar, Scully and Sonny reminisce a bit then get down to serious mob talk. Scully tells Sonny that, as a favor to him, he took care of Cusack! Sonny looks surprised. Lesser storylines on Monday: ========================================================================= Lucy and KatyBell almost come to blows, but are separated by Kevin and Luke, who tells Kate that he doesn't want a repeat of her Outback performance in HIS club, thank you very much! Outstanding performance by a villainess on the part of KatyBell! Lucy and Kevin make plans for a 3-day weekend in Bermuda. Justus wants to know more about the return of the native (Tom Hardy), but Simone isn't very forthcoming. Tony enters the club and sees Mike talking to Bobbie. He assumes she's trying to pick up guys and gives her the needle about it. She tells him that Mike is the club's maitre'd and to give it a rest. He apologizes and asks her if she wants to try again (at a reconciliation?); she tells him what's the point? At LaMesa, Alan and Monica agree that they need each other. end end send comments, questions, and flames to kathy%gundog@lbl.gov end
